Mohammed, Salifu Maigari; Amponsah, Kwaku Darko – Journal of Curriculum and Teaching, 2021
This study sought to examine whether teachers' and educational administrators' conceptions of inquiry promote or constrain inquiry-based science teaching in junior high schools. The study also explored any connections between participants' conceptions of scientific inquiry, inquiry teaching, and inquiry learning. Multiple-case study involving…

Reio, Thomas G., Jr.; Reio, Stephanie M. – International Journal of Adult Vocational Education and Technology, 2011
This paper investigates the prevalence of coworker and supervisor incivility in the context of K-12 schools and incivility's possible link to teachers' commitment to the school and turnover intent. The data were collected via surveys from 94 middle school teachers in the United States. Results indicated that 85% of the teachers experienced…
